在Linux系统中,查看Nginx所占用的端口可以通过以下几种方法实现。以下是详细的步骤和对应的命令: 1. 使用netstat命令 netstat是一个网络统计工具,可以用来显示网络连接、路由表、接口统计等信息。 打开终端。 输入以下命令来查看所有监听的端口及其对应的进程: bash sudo netstat -tulnvp | grep nginx 解释: -t:显...
首先,使用以下命令查看Nginx的配置文件路径: nginx -V 复制代码 在输出结果中找到--conf-path=/path/to/nginx.conf,这里的/path/to/nginx.conf就是Nginx的配置文件路径。 然后,打开Nginx的配置文件,查找listen指令,该指令指定了Nginx监听的端口号。通常情况下,Nginx默认监听80端口,配置如下: server { listen 80;...
n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in use) n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in use) nginx: [emerg] bind() to 0.0.0.0:80 failed (98: Address already in use) nginx: [emerg] still could not bind()说明80端口被占用,...
查询所有正在监听运行的端口:( tcp端口:netstat -ntpl ) ( udp端口:netstat -nupl ) 12.查看文件: 一:cat -n :查看小文件(行数小于1000行以下的)用cat -n /www/server/php/72/etc/php.ini 二:more :查看大文件(行数几千行)用more /www/server/php/72/etc/php.ini 回车看下一行,空格看下一屏幕,...
1.查看nginx master进程号 ps aux | grep nginx 2.根据pid查看使用的端口号 netstat -anp | grep ${pid} # pid 为上面查询出来的nginx master进程号
在Linux系统中,查看某个进程的端口号可以通过多种方式实现。以下是几种常用的方法: 方法一:使用netstat命令 netstat是一个网络统计工具,可以显示网络连接、路由表、接口统计等。 代码语言:txt 复制 netstat -tuln | grep <进程名或PID> 例如,如果你想查找名为nginx的进程的端口号,可以运行: ...
1. 查看nginx的PID,以常用的80端口为例: netstat -anop | grep 0.0.0.0:80 2. 通过相应的进程ID(比如:4562)查询当前运行的nginx路径: ll /proc/4562/exe 3. 获取到nginx的执行路径后,使用-t参数即可获取该进程对应的配置文件路径,如: # /usr/local/nginx/sbin/nginx -t ...
使用netstat命令查看端口情况:可以使用以下命令查看当前系统上正在监听的端口情况: netstat -tuln 复制代码 通过这个命令,可以查看到所有正在监听的TCP和UDP端口,找到nginx所在的行,可以确定nginx所监听的端口。 查看nginx配置文件:可以通过查看nginx的配置文件来确定nginx所监听的端口。通常nginx的配置文件位于/etc/nginx/...
pgrep -l nginx ps -p 2486 根据软件名查找监听端口 netstat -anplt | grep node_export 查看进程号占用的端口 netstat -tlnp | grep 4606 ss -tlnp | grep 4606 用lsof恢复被删数据 误删除文件且进程还在 #备份 cp /var/log/message /var/log/message_bac lsof |grep /var/log/messages rsyslogd 1737...